Join the happy, ‘stinky’ crowds at Merville’s annual garlic fest in August

Time to hold your nose and get on down to the Big Yellow Merville hall for the Sixth Annual Garlic Fest on Sunday, August 13th. Those garlic sellers are a jovial bunch so there will be lots of fun for all ages at this family event.

It is true that the Comox Valley is the Land of Plenty and it appears certain that the Merville hall is the hub of this large agricultural region.

Garlic is a mainstay crop here and growers rally around the festival each year to be celebrated and to sell their saporously fine crop. This year, there will be over a dozen different varieties of stinky garlic offered by farmers.

You will be able to buy and taste garlic infused treats from food trucks and the hall kitchen. While nibbling you can listen to talented local musicians and stroll amid a variety of artisans with items for sale.

Inside and outside the big hall, relax with a libation, breathe in the delightful aroma of garlic and indulge in a culinary offering of your choice.

There is no charge to attend Garlic Fest so come and check out the recent upgrades that have been made to the hall and grounds.

This year, parking will be greatly improved with the main entrance at Fenwick Road and a new one way exit from the field to the south.

So, right after church on Sunday, it’ll be time enter the Hallowed Hall of Garlic. Doors to the Big Yellow Merville Hall open at 12:00 noon and Garlic Fest runs to 4:00 pm.
